Metro Credit Union is the largest state-chartered credit union in Massachusetts, providing a full range of financial products to over 200,000 members. The Member Service Specialist role involves providing comprehensive support to members through various digital and phone-based channels, assisting with financial transactions, and resolving member issues with professionalism and care.


Responsibilities

  • Manages multiple member interactions simultaneously across digital channels including chat, video banking, secured messaging, and social media, ensuring timely and accurate service delivery
  • Facilitates complex member interactions via video, including account openings, wire transfers, and adding joint account holders, ensuring compliance and member satisfaction
  • Coordinates with internal teams to ensure seamless service across delivery channels and monitors interaction queues to maintain service levels
  • Provides primary coverage to Service Center by assisting members via various delivery channels; Phone and Digital Channels including Chat, Email, Video Banking, Interactive Teller Machines and social media
  • Provides secondary coverage organization-wide via Secured Message and Branch support
  • Meets or exceeds designated product referral goals based on business needs and organizational growth goals
  • Identifies financial needs of new and existing members while providing exemplary service
  • Accurately completes all account opening requirements, such as appropriate notation and correct documentation
  • Successfully completes Digital Branch transactions and end-of-day branch balancing, as assigned
  • Conducts consumer loan interviews; aids members in the completion of loan applications including verifying identification, obtaining required signatures, and ensuring that approval conditions are met
  • Resolves product and service complaints by determining cause of the problem, selecting, and explaining the best solution, expediting correction/adjustment, and following up to ensure resolution
  • Complies with all Metro policies and standard operating procedures (“SOPs”), with particular attention to Office of Foreign Assets Control (“OFAC”) and security transactions, and Bank Secrecy Act (“BSA”)
  • Succeeds in a metric performance driven environment where KPIs and service levels are continuously monitored
  • Accepts continuous feedback in real time and through coaching sessions with monitored calls via our Quality Assurance program
  • Maintains member and bank operations confidentiality
  • Acts as a senior resource for escalated member interactions and supports onboarding and training of new agents
  • Performs additional duties, as directed by management
